CSS內(nèi)邊框高度設(shè)置詳解
在CSS中,內(nèi)邊框高度的設(shè)置可以通過多種方式實現(xiàn),具體取決于你想要達到的效果,以下是一些常見的方法:
1、使用padding
屬性:padding
屬性用于設(shè)置元素的內(nèi)邊距,包括上下左右四個方向,通過調(diào)整padding-top
和padding-bottom
的值,可以改變內(nèi)邊框的高度,如果你想要一個高度為20px的內(nèi)邊框,可以這樣做:
div { padding-top: 20px; padding-bottom: 20px; }
2、使用border
屬性:border
屬性用于設(shè)置元素的邊框,包括邊框的寬度、顏色和樣式,通過調(diào)整邊框的寬度,可以改變內(nèi)邊框的高度,如果你想要一個高度為2px的內(nèi)邊框,可以這樣做:
div { border-top: 2px solid #000; border-bottom: 2px solid #000; }
3、使用box-shadow
屬性:box-shadow
屬性用于設(shè)置元素的陰影,包括陰影的大小、顏色和位置,通過調(diào)整陰影的大小,可以改變內(nèi)邊框的高度,如果你想要一個高度為5px的內(nèi)邊框,可以這樣做:
div { box-shadow: 0 5px 0 0 #000; }
需要注意的是,以上方法只是改變內(nèi)邊框的視覺高度,并不會改變元素的實際高度,如果你需要同時改變元素的實際高度和內(nèi)邊框的高度,可以結(jié)合使用這些方法和其他CSS屬性來實現(xiàn)。